Course Content

• Food Systems Analysis and Mapping
• Sustainable Food Production and Agriculture (including sustainable agriculture practices)
• Food Supply Chain Management and Logistics
• Food Security, Nutrition, and Health (including food security policies)
• Food Waste Reduction and Management
• Policy and Governance in Food Systems (including food policy)
• Climate Change and Food Systems (including climate-smart agriculture)
• Food Systems Integration and Coordination: A Case Study Approach

UK Food Systems Integration & Coordination: Career Outlook

Career Role Description
Food Systems Analyst (Primary: Analyst, Secondary: Data) Analyze food supply chain data, identify inefficiencies, and propose solutions for improved integration and coordination. High demand due to increasing focus on sustainability and traceability.
Supply Chain Manager (Primary: Manager, Secondary: Logistics) Oversee the entire food supply chain, from farm to table, optimizing logistics and ensuring efficient resource allocation. A critical role with strong job security and growth potential.
Food Policy Specialist (Primary: Policy, Secondary: Regulation) Develop and implement food policies, regulations, and strategies aligned with national food security goals and sustainability targets. Involves significant stakeholder engagement.
Sustainability Coordinator (Primary: Sustainability, Secondary: Environment) Integrate sustainable practices across the food system, minimizing environmental impact and promoting ethical sourcing. Growing demand driven by increasing consumer awareness and government initiatives.
